Robert Hutchens Obituary

Robert Lee Hutchens passed away on September 25, 2008. He is survived by his loving daughters Kimberly Hutchens, Kandice Geretti, son-in-law Phillip Geretti, and grandchildren Kylee & Jake Geretti. He was preceded in death by his beloved grandson Kole Geretti. Bob served the City of Phoenix as a police officer for 30 years. Following his retirement he continued to serve his community as a police reserve officer until 2003. Bob believed in life long education. He held two Bachelor of Science Degrees and earned a Masters Degree from the Thunderbird School of International Management. Bob aka "Hutch" was greatly loved and will be missed by his family and friends. Especially the "Lunch Buddies"!
